Full description

In the event the province requires Firetack Crew resources for emergency operations and activities related to wildfire operations, the Ministry of Forestry and Parks may enter into non-guaranteed contracts to deliver those services. The term “non-guaranteed” means the crew(s) will be hired on an as-needed basis with no guarantee of work. Agreements may be signed with qualified contractors who intend on conducting business with the province. Firetack crews require specific wildfire training (NFPA training is not accepted) as well as other additional training such as first aid and chainsaw training as outlined in the attached contract. Contractors also require insurance and a valid COR or equivalent. Please contact your local forest area office for more information.

Firetack Secondary Crew

  • No more than 4 individuals uncertified.
  • All individuals will have ICS 100, First Aid with CPR, WHMIS and applicable Firetack course for the position.
  • Leader must have TDG Air.
  • Two chainsaw operators, excluding leader(1 Faller and 1 Bucker)
  • 2 individuals with valid driver’s licences.
  • All individuals who will be driving must have a valid TDG Ground ticket.
  • Contractor provides two 4x4 trucks.
  • must supply cellphone and GPS
  • guaranteed 5 days of work per hire.

Firetack Zero day

  • No more than 4 individuals uncertified.
  • All individuals will have ICS 100, and WHMIS and applicable Firetack course for the position.
  • 4 people must have First Aid with CPR.
  • Crew Leader must have TDG Ground
  • One chainsaw operator, excluding leader (Bucker).
  • Zero Day contract has option for contractor to provide trucks.
  • When contractor supplies 4x4 trucks, 2 individuals on the crew must have valid driver’s licences.
  • All individuals who will be driving must have a valid TDG Ground ticket.
  • must supply cellphone and GPS
  • Guaranteed 3 days of work per hire.
